Abstract
Various authors among them Harmer (2004) and Kelly (2004) point out that there are two key problems with pronunciation teaching. Firstly it tends to be neglected. And secondly when it is not neglected, it tends to be reactive to a particular problem that has arisen in the classroom rather than being strategically planned. The aim of this paper is twofold: a) to raise teacher?s awareness of the need to teach pronunciation in the language classroom b) to provide information with regard to the implications of teaching pronunciation in the language classroom.
